Market Context

Recent trading volume for GBLI has been in line with its trailing average, with no unusual spikes or dips observed this month, indicating that market participation in the stock remains consistent with typical activity levels. The broader property and casualty (P&C) insurance sector, where Global Indemnity Group LLC operates, has posted mixed performance this month, as investors weigh competing factors including potential shifts in benchmark interest rates, updated catastrophe risk modeling projections, and ongoing shifts in underwriting cycle dynamics. Higher interest rates generally boost investment income for insurance firms that hold large fixed-income portfolios, but elevated catastrophe loss expectations can weigh on underwriting margin outlooks, creating conflicting sentiment across the sector. The broader financials sector has also traded in a tight range with low volatility this month, which has contributed to GBLI’s muted recent price action, with the stock staying within a narrow trading band for most of the past several weeks. Technical Analysis

From a technical perspective, GBLI is currently trading squarely between its well-defined immediate support level of $26.41 and immediate resistance level of $29.19, with the $27.8 current price sitting roughly at the midpoint of this range. The stock’s relative strength index (RSI) is currently in the mid-40s, indicating a neutral momentum stance with no clear overbought or oversold signals to suggest an imminent directional move. GBLI is also trading near its short-term moving average range, with no clear break above or below those trendlines as of the latest session, reinforcing the current consolidation pattern. The lack of elevated volume accompanying recent small price moves suggests that there is no strong conviction from either bullish or bearish market participants at current levels, which could mean the stock stays within its current range for the near term unless a new catalyst emerges. Outlook

Looking ahead, there are two key technical scenarios to monitor for GBLI in the upcoming weeks. If the stock were to test and break above the $29.19 resistance level on higher-than-average volume, that could signal a potential shift in bullish momentum, possibly leading to further range expansion to the upside. Conversely, if GBLI were to retest and break below the $26.41 support level on elevated volume, that could indicate emerging bearish sentiment, potentially leading to further downward price pressure in the near term. Broader sector catalysts, including updates on interest rate policy from central bank officials, new industry catastrophe loss estimates, or shifts in P&C insurance pricing trends, could act as triggers for either of these moves. Analysts tracking the insurance sector will also be watching for the announcement of GBLI’s next earnings release date, as new operational data could drive a re-rating of investor sentiment toward the stock.
